In this role, our Electrical & Instrumentation Technicians carry out maintenance, fault-finding and repair activities on electrical, control and instrumentation systems to ensure the continuous and safe operation of our gas transmission assets. What do our Electrical & Instrumentation Technicians do? Our Electrical & Instrumentation Technicians perform planned preventative maintenance on electrical and instrumentation systems. Diagnose, troubleshoot, and repair faults to minimise downtime. Calibrate, test, and maintain instrumentation to ensure compliance with operational standards. Electrical & Instrumentation Technicians assist with installation, commissioning, and modifications of E&I equipment. Ensure all work is completed safely, in accordance with company policies, industry regulations, and safety procedures. Maintain accurate maintenance records and documentation. Support operational teams during planned shutdowns and emergency repairs. Participating in a standby rota once fully trained, typically 1 week in every 4 or 5, dealing with various faults.
